Explanation: some of the task performed by a political party is to nominate candidates, rally their supporters, participate in government, act as a "bonding agent" for their own officeholders, and act as a watchdog over the other party. Political parties perform an important task in government, They bring people together to achieve control of the government, develop policies favorable to their interests or the groups that support them, and organize and persuade voters to elect their candidates to office. The basic purpose of political parties is to nominate candidates for public office and to get as many of them elected as possible.
